文件Linux系统如何解压zip文件
在Linux系统中,解压zip文件是一个常见的操作。本文将详细介绍在Linux系统中如何使用命令行解压zip文件。
1. 查看zip文件的内容
在解压zip文件之前,我们可以先查看zip文件中的内容。可以使用以下命令查看zip文件的内容:
unzip -l file.zip
其中,file.zip为你要查看的zip文件名。执行上述命令后,将会显示zip文件中的所有文件名。
2. 解压zip文件
要解压zip文件,可以使用以下命令:
unzip file.zip
其中,file.zip为你要解压的zip文件名。执行上述命令后,zip文件中的所有文件将被解压到当前目录下。
3. 指定解压目录
如果你想将zip文件解压到指定的目录下,可以使用以下命令:
unzip file.zip -d /path/to/directory
其中,/path/to/directory为你要指定的目录路径。执行上述命令后,zip文件中的所有文件将被解压到指定的目录下。
4. 解压指定文件
如果你只想解压zip文件中的某个文件,可以使用以下命令:
unzip file.zip file1 file2
其中,file.zip为你要解压的zip文件名,file1 file2为你要解压的文件名。执行上述命令后,指定的文件将被解压到当前目录下。
5. 解压时覆盖已有文件
如果解压zip文件时存在同名文件,可以使用以下命令强制覆盖已有文件:
unzip -o file.zip
其中,file.zip为你要解压的zip文件名。执行上述命令后,zip文件中的所有文件将被解压到当前目录下,并且会覆盖已有的同名文件。
6. 解压时保留zip文件属性
有时,在解压zip文件时,我们希望保留zip文件中的属性信息。可以使用以下命令解压时保留zip文件属性:
unzip -X file.zip
其中,file.zip为你要解压的zip文件名。执行上述命令后,zip文件中的所有文件将被解压到当前目录下,并且保留zip文件的属性信息。
总结
本文介绍了在Linux系统中如何解压zip文件。通过使用命令行工具unzip,我们可以轻松地解压zip文件,并可以选择解压目录、解压指定文件、覆盖已有文件以及保留zip文件属性等操作。在实际应用中,掌握解压zip文件的方法对于处理压缩文件非常有用。